Living with bipolar disorder brings its unique challenges, including moments that can feel overwhelming or even frightening, such as interactions with law enforcement during a crisis. I remember one of my worst episodes that led to being handcuffed and taken away in a police car—a terrifying experience that left a lasting impression. However, over time, I’ve learned that these painful moments, while difficult, can also play a crucial role in personal growth. Each episode of bipolar disorder, no matter how dark, has the potential to teach resilience and self-awareness. By reframing setbacks as tests of inner strength and moments of mental and spiritual refinement, I found that I could move beyond victimhood. Instead of letting the disorder define me or break me, I chose to let it build me into a stronger, more compassionate version of myself. It’s important to recognize that others may not openly discuss such experiences, but sharing them can provide hope and encouragement. For those going through similar struggles, understanding that every setback is part of a journey toward healing and growth can be empowering. Embracing this perspective helped me to not just survive but to thrive despite bipolar disorder. If you or someone you know is navigating this path, remember that while bipolar disorder can take you to very low places, it also holds the potential to build resilience and a deeper understanding of yourself. Don’t give up—each episode endured is a step forward in becoming your strongest self.
